St. Martin's Press. Fine+. 2011. First Edition. Hardcover. 9781250004215 . First Edition. Cream colored Hardcovers, gilt titles to the spine. In Fine+ condition. A sound binding, bright & unmarked with a white ribbon marker. The DJ is unclipped, a small crease to the front flap corner. In Near Fine condition. "Paris, July 1942: Sarah, a ten-year-old girl, is taken with her parents by the French police as they go door to door arresting Jewish families in the middle of the night. Desperate to protect her younger brother, Sarah locks him in a bedroom cupboardtheir secret hiding placeand promises to come back for him as soon as they are released." ; 5.5 X 1.5 X 7.5 inches; 400 pages .
